The "Center" Tool Handle Position option works the same as the "Pivot" option when trying to attach GO to another GO

--

-

Reproduction steps:
1. Create a new 3D project
2. Open the “Scenes/SampleScene” scene in the Project window
3. Create “Cube” and “Plane” GOs in the Hierarchy window
4. Set “Tool Handle Position” to “Center” in the Scene View
5. Select the “Cube” GO in the Scene View
6. While holding down the Shift key, drag “Cube” GO towards the “Plane” GO, and when they are close start holding the Control key
7. Observe the “Cube” GO in the Scene View

Expected result: The “Cube” GO is attaching itself above the “Plane” GO
Actual result: The “Cube” GO is being attached inside the “Plane” GO (the same behavior as the “Pivot” option)

Reproducible with: 2022.1.0a10, 2021.1.24f1, 2022.3.13f1, 2023.1.20f1, 2023.2.0f1, 2023.3.0a14
Not reproducible with: 2021.3.32f1, 2022.1.0a9

Reproducible on: Ubuntu 22.04, Windows 10
Not reproducible on: No other environment tested

Note:
- Every time trying to reproduce the bug, new project has to be created
